How Does Hard Water Affect You and What Is It?
Hard water, characterized by elevated mineral content—mainly calcium and magnesium—can greatly affect daily life. Numerous households without awareness face its impact, which can show up in varied forms. The existence of these minerals may lead to limescale build-up in pipes and devices, reducing their efficiency and lifespan. Additionally, hard water can pose difficulties in cleaning; soap may not lather well, leaving deposits on dishes and laundry.
Additionally, water with high mineral content can alter the flavor of drinking water, making it less desirable. In some cases, it may add to elevated utility expenses due to increased wear on heating units and other appliances. Grasping how hard water affects homes permits homeowners to explore options that could boost their quality of their water and overall well-being in daily activities.

Improved Appliance Lifespan
Installing a water softener can greatly improve the lifespan of home equipment. Hard water contains substances like calcium and magnesium, which contribute to scale buildup in appliances such as dishwashers, water heaters, and washing machines. Over time, this buildup can cause operational issues and ultimately lead to breakdowns. By softening the water, homeowners can markedly reduce the wear and tear on these essential devices. Softened water enables appliances to work more smoothly, using less energy and lowering maintenance expenses. Consequently, investing in a softener system not only extends the lifespan of appliances but also boosts their performance. Homeowners can anticipate fewer repairs and replacements, making water softening a smart choice for preserving household efficiency.
Advanced Cleaning Performance
A water softener significantly improves cleaning performance throughout the home. Mineral-rich water includes hard water minerals such as calcium and magnesium that can diminish soap's effectiveness, resulting in dingy laundry, spotted dishes, and soap residue. By lowering mineral levels, water conditioning systems enhance lathering ability and soap effectiveness, simplifying cleaning tasks and improving results.
With water that is softened, laundry seems brighter and feels softer, while dishes come out sparkling clean without residue. Furthermore, surfaces in kitchens and bathrooms demand less frequent cleaning, as mineral deposits are minimized. This not only reduces cleaning time but also lowers the need for harsh cleaning products. Overall, a water softener considerably improves the quality of cleaning, fostering a more efficient and satisfying home maintenance experience.

Water Hardness Inspection
Assessing water hardness is a crucial step in selecting the ideal water softener. Water hardness is mainly determined in grains per gallon (GPG) or parts per million (PPM) and reflects the degree of calcium and magnesium minerals. Homeowners can assess their water hardness through test kits available at hardware stores or by sending samples to a lab for testing. Understanding the hardness level helps identify the right softener size and type needed for effective treatment. Generally, water is categorized as soft (0-3 GPG), moderately hard (4-7 GPG), hard (8-12 GPG), or very hard (over 12 GPG). Thorough evaluation guarantees proper softening, improving water quality and prolonging the lifespan of plumbing and appliances.
Complete Softener Varieties Breakdown
Determining the best water softener requires an appreciation of the varied types existing in the sector. The most prevalent types include ion exchange, salt-free, and reverse osmosis systems. Ion exchange softeners convert hard minerals with sodium ions, effectively reducing hardness. Salt-free systems, alternatively, treat water without standard salt, making them suitable for those desiring a more eco-conscious option. Reverse osmosis units remove impurities, including hardness minerals, but are often used alongside other systems for complete water treatment. Each type has its benefits and constraints, making it important for consumers to assess their specific water quality needs and preferences before making a decision. Understanding these options will enable informed choices for ideal water quality.

Comprehensive Step-by-Step Guide for Softening System Placement
Installing a water softener can significantly improve the purity of water in a home. The installation process gets underway with choosing a suitable location, typically near the main water supply line. Next, the homeowner should turn off the water supply and drain any remaining water from the pipes. After setting up the area, the water softener is positioned, guaranteeing it is level.
The following phase requires connecting the inlet and outlet pipes to the softener. This may necessitate cutting the existing plumbing and equipping it with suitable fittings. Once the connections are secure, the brine tank is filled with softening agent, and the unit is connected to power. Finally, the main water line is restored, allowing the property owner to inspect for damage and verify proper operation. Adhering to these steps will lead to successful softening system setup, facilitating better water conditions throughout the home.
Keeping Your Water Softener in Optimal Condition for Long-Lasting Benefits
Keeping a water softener running smoothly and extending its lifespan boosts household water quality. Consistent upkeep involves several key undertakings, with monitoring salt amounts in the brine tank. It is necessary to add salt properly to achieve ideal regeneration cycles. Moreover, cleaning the resin bed on an annual basis supports purging contaminants that may gather with time, preserving the system's performance.
Examining the system for leaks and confirming proper water flow is also important. Conducting a thorough inspection of the bypass valve, inlet, and outlet connections helps to prevent potential issues. Additionally, periodic testing of water hardness confirms that the softener is operating correctly.
For individuals operating a dual-tank unit, alternating tanks during recharging can enhance efficiency. By adhering to these maintenance practices, homeowners can extend the service life of their water softeners, guaranteeing steady performance and superior water quality for years ahead.

What is the typical timeframe for Water Softener Installation?
A water softener placement usually requires two to four hours, based on the difficulty of the system and the plumbing involved. Factors such as location and your existing setup can determine the total duration.
What Are the Warning Signs of a Broken Water Softener?
Indicators of a faulty water softener consist of salt flavor in water, reduced lathering of soap, scale buildup on fixtures, frequent regeneration cycles, and an rise in water hardness. These indicators point to underlying issues requiring care.
Is It possible to set up a Water Softener on Your Own?
Yes, a water softener can be installed by oneself, provided the individual has basic plumbing skills and understands the manufacturer's instructions. However, professional installation may guarantee peak performance and adherence to local codes.
What Constitute the Maintenance Costs of a Water Softener?
Service expenses for a water softener generally range from $50 to $150 per year. This covers salt replenishment, occasional fixes, and professional maintenance, ensuring peak efficiency and longevity of the system for effective water treatment.
Can Water Softeners Alter Water Flavor?
Water softeners typically do not markedly impact the taste of water. However, some people may perceive a change due to the elimination of minerals like calcium and magnesium, resulting in a softer, less mineral-rich flavor profile.
